The "Third House of Congress" is a pseudo-name for a Conference Committee. The goal of the Committee is to reach level ground between the House of Representatives and the Senate in the law and bill creation process by making compromises between the two so a bill/law can be passed with more ease.

The leader of the party with the second most members in Congress is called the Senate Minority leader for the Senate and House Minority Leader in the House of Representatives. There may be third party members with just a few members and they might have a leader but that leader is not referred to as the Minority Leader of that House of Congress.

Conference committees decide whether legislation lives or dies (in other words, whether Congress even gets to vote a bill up or down). In that way, they are just as powerful as the houses of Congress themselves.
